From the Danish Journal of Archaeology

Abstract

During excavations of the Viking-age ring fortress Borgring, Denmark, traces of a devastating fire was uncovered. The National Forensic Services of the Danish Police were invited to participate in a novel collaboration, applying contemporary forensic fire investigation to an archaeological site. This paper presents the results and sets a benchmark for future applications. The investigation leads to a revised reconstruction of the fortress and the development of the fire. The application of fire investigation methods, following the Daubert standard criteria, enhance the documentation and analysis of archaeological sites, while archaeological methods show significant potential at modern fire scenes.

BY VYTO BABRAUSKAS

SHOCK, INJURY, OR DEATH {ELECTROCUTION) from the passage of electric current through a human body has been studied for more than a century. The level of response or injury depends on the magnitude of the current and also on the frequency, whether it is direct current (DC), power line alternating current (AC), or AC voltages of higher frequency. Some typical values are shown in Table 1.1 Children are generally more sensitive than adults; thus, guidelines often assume that a child is the person to be protected. With firefighting, however, this assumption is not reasonable. Furthermore, protection against a startle reaction is the most severe level of protection. A startle reaction is described as one in which a person jumps because of a small shock that does not injure the person. No direct electrical injury occurs because of startling; there is some hazard caused by jumping, but it is remote.

The "inability to let go" of an energized conductor that has been accidentally grabbed can cause pain and injury if the current increases to an injurious level. This is also called "muscle tetanization." Thus. Many safety requirements are based on a safety-factor-reduced value of the let-go current, even though this is quite a conservative stance. Matters are further complicated. Since individuals show variation in their responses and standards, bodies typically pick a very conservative level (often the 0.5 percentile) instead of the 50-percentile value. Physiological effects of electric current, furthermore, depend strongly on frequency. The most dangerous frequencies are the 50- or 60-Herz (Hz) power line frequencies. The human body becomes less sensitive to electric current at high frequencies.2 Dalziel3 has published a useful summary of safety guidance on electric shock.

Kidde Recalls TruSense Smoke and Combination Smoke/Carbon Monoxide Alarms

Name of product:
Kidde TruSense Smoke Alarms and Combination Smoke/Carbon Monoxide Alarms
Kidde_smoke-alarmsHazard:

The smoke alarm and the combination smoke/carbon monoxide (CO) alarm can fail to alert consumers to a fire.

Remedy:
Replace
Recall date:
May 6, 2021
Units:

About 226,000

Recall Details

Description:

This recall involves Kidde TruSense Smoke Alarms and Combination Smoke/Carbon Monoxide Alarms.  The recalled units are Kidde Model Series 2040, 2050, 2060 and 2070 Smoke and Combination Smoke/Carbon Monoxide alarms.  Only alarms with the TruSense logo or “AMBER=FAULT” printed on the front of the alarm are included in this recall.  The model number is printed on the back of the alarm.

Model

Alarm Type

2040-DSR

Smoke

2050-DS10

Smoke

2060-ASR

Smoke

2070-VDSCR

Combination Smoke/Carbon Monoxide

2070-VASCR

Combination Smoke/Carbon Monoxide

2070-VDSR

Smoke

2070-VASR

Smoke

Remedy:

Consumers should immediately contact Kidde for a free replacement alarm.  Consumers should keep using the recalled alarms until they install replacement alarms.

Incidents/Injuries:

No incidents or injuries have been reported.

Sold At:

Walmart, Home Depot, Menards and other department, home and hardware stores and electrical distributors nationwide, and online at Amazon.com, ShopKidde.com and other online retailers from May 2019 through September 2020 for between $10 and $70.

Importer(s):

Walter Kidde Portable Equipment Company Inc., of Mebane, N.C.

Manufactured In:
China
